DLL(Dynamic Link Library)作为Windows操作系统中重要的组件,承载着丰富的函数和资源,为应用程序提供强大的支持。DLL问题在电脑使用过程中时有发生,如程序无法启动、系统运行缓慢等。本文将探讨DLL卸载与重装的方法,帮助读者解决系统优化与故障排除的难题。
一、DLL概述
1. 什么是DLL?
DLL(Dynamic Link Library),即动态链接库,是一种包含可执行代码的程序库,可在多个应用程序之间共享。通过DLL,应用程序可以调用其中定义的函数,实现模块化设计,提高系统运行效率。
2. DLL的作用
(1)资源共享:多个应用程序可共享同一DLL,减少系统资源占用。
(2)模块化设计:将功能模块封装在DLL中,便于维护和升级。
(3)提高运行效率:应用程序在调用DLL时,无需重复编写相同的代码,从而提高运行效率。
二、DLL卸载与重装
1. DLL卸载
(1)查找DLL文件:使用Windows资源管理器或第三方软件(如Everything)搜索目标DLL文件。
(2)备份DLL文件:将DLL文件复制到备份目录,以备后续恢复。
(3)删除DLL文件:选中DLL文件,按下“Shift+Delete”进行永久删除。
2. DLL重装
(1)查找原版DLL:在官方网站、第三方网站或备份目录中寻找原版DLL文件。
(2)复制DLL文件:将找到的DLL文件复制到系统目录或应用程序目录。
(3)修复注册表:打开注册表编辑器(regedit.exe),查找与DLL相关的键值,确保其正确。
三、DLL卸载与重装的应用场景
1. 解决程序无法启动
当应用程序提示找不到DLL文件时,可以通过卸载并重装DLL文件来解决。
2. 优化系统运行
卸载不必要的DLL文件,可以减少系统资源占用,提高运行效率。
3. 排除故障
当系统出现异常,如蓝屏、程序崩溃等,尝试卸载与故障相关的DLL文件,然后重装。
四、注意事项
1. 在卸载DLL文件之前,确保备份DLL文件,以防误删。
2. 在重装DLL文件时,选择原版或官方推荐的DLL,避免使用来历不明的DLL。
3. 在操作过程中,谨慎操作,避免误操作导致系统崩溃。
DLL卸载与重装是系统优化与故障排除的重要手段。通过本文的介绍,相信读者已经掌握了DLL卸载与重装的方法。在今后的电脑使用过程中,遇到DLL问题,可以尝试使用本文所述方法进行解决,以提高电脑运行效率和稳定性。